Independence Through GRACE Foundation (ITG) has been serving adults with intellectual and developmental disabilities (IDD) in Bakersfield for over eight years, and has proudly taken part in Give Big Kern since 2018! In these years, ITG has expanded its programming to include enrichment, pre-vocational, community employment, and microenterprise development services. Each participant that enters our front doors is unique, each with their own passions, hidden talents, and dreams! At ITG, we see differences as a STRENGTH and believe that everyone can contribute to their community when differences are cherished and respected.

Javier
Born with cerebral palsy, Javier and his mother moved from Mexico to the U.S. in pursuit of the medical care he needed. Thanks to his mom’s unending love and encouragement, Javier has never let his disability define him. A true entrepreneur at heart, Javier has always kept himself busy, from his early days selling Mexican candy to his neighbors to his current pursuits as an author, motivational speaker, and business owner.
When he’s not working, Javier loves playing poker with his nephews and listening to Spanish music while working in his home office (especially Laberinto!). From time to time, he’ll dress up in his cowboy boots and go dancing. Javier enjoys quality time with family and friends, making them laugh with his strong sense of humor.
His mother remains his greatest inspiration — a constant source of strength and love. After seven years of painstakingly typing his memoir The Evidence of Her Love one letter at a time with a pointer attached to his head, he published the book in 2018. With the help and encouragement of ITG staff, Javier is proud to be releasing the second edition this month! This summer he will be hard at work promoting the book, with ITG staff cheering him on all the way. With this new version, Javier hopes to inspire many people, encouraging each reader to be diversely you!
